The Science of Drag Reduction in Swimming
Water is 800 times denser than air, making hydrodynamic efficiency paramount. Even minor disruptions in body surface continuity—such as loose fabric flapping or seams catching water—can create turbulence and increase resistance. Competitive swimmers aim to minimize drag through streamlined posture, precise hand entry, and consistent body position. A one piece swimsuit contributes directly to this goal by compressing the body into a smoother profile.
Modern one piece suits use tightly woven, low-absorbency fabrics like polyester, nylon-Lycra blends, or advanced textiles such as PBT (polybutylene terephthalate). These materials cling closely to the skin, reducing flutter and ripple effects during strokes. Seamless construction and bonded edges further eliminate friction points that could slow a swimmer down over distance.
How Compression Supports Technique and Endurance
Beyond reducing drag, compression is a key performance feature of high-quality one piece swimsuits. Graduated compression panels stabilize core muscles, improve circulation, and reduce muscle oscillation—the small vibrations that occur with each stroke and kick. This stabilization allows swimmers to maintain proper form longer, especially during fatigue-prone phases of a race or workout.
Studies have shown that compression garments can delay the onset of muscle fatigue by up to 15% in repetitive motion sports. In swimming, where consistent stroke rhythm is crucial, this means fewer breakdowns in technique during the back half of a 200-meter freestyle or a long-distance set. The snug fit of a one piece also provides subtle proprioceptive feedback, helping swimmers stay aware of hip and shoulder alignment without constant mental effort.

Choosing the Right Fit: Performance vs. Comfort
Not all one piece swimsuits deliver the same benefits. The difference between a recreational suit and a performance-oriented model lies in cut, material, and structural design. A poorly fitting suit—too loose or too tight—can hinder rather than help. Here’s what to prioritize when selecting a suit for technical improvement:
- Snug but not restrictive: Should feel firm across the torso and shoulders without limiting breath or range of motion.
- Secure straps: Racerback or high-back designs distribute tension evenly and prevent slippage during flip turns.
- Low front neckline: Reduces air trapping and improves streamline off walls and dives.
- Leg openings that stay in place: Gaps at the thigh increase drag and may cause discomfort during flutter or dolphin kicks.
| Feature | Performance Benefit | What to Avoid |
|---|---|---|
| Compression fabric | Reduces muscle vibration, supports posture | Loose, stretchy cotton blends |
| Seamless or bonded seams | Minimizes drag and chafing | Rolled or stitched seams |
| Racerback or crossover straps | Enhances shoulder mobility and stability | Thin spaghetti straps |
| Chlorine-resistant material | Maintains shape and elasticity over time | Non-treated spandex |

Step-by-Step Guide to Maximizing Suit Performance
To get the most out of your one piece swimsuit and align it with technical development, follow this practical routine:
- Try on before purchase: Move through swimming motions—arm circles, squat-to-streamline—to assess flexibility and fit.
- Break it in gradually: Wear the suit for short sessions first to allow fibers to adapt to your body shape.
- Pair with drills: Use catch-up drill or fingertip drag to heighten sensitivity to body position; notice how the suit supports alignment.
- Monitor wear and tear: Replace the suit when elasticity diminishes (typically after 3–6 months of regular use) to maintain performance benefits.
- Care properly: Rinse immediately after use, avoid wringing, and dry flat away from direct sunlight to preserve compression.
Frequently Asked Questions
Can a one piece swimsuit really make me faster?
Yes, but indirectly. It won’t replace training or skill, but by reducing drag and supporting proper body position, it enables more efficient movement through water. Swimmers often see improvements in turn times, glide duration, and overall pacing consistency.
Are one piece suits only for women?
While traditionally designed for female athletes, the principle of full-body coverage and compression applies across genders. Male swimmers benefit similarly from jammers or full-skin suits, though one pieces are tailored to anatomical differences and event regulations for women.
How often should I replace my competition suit?
High-performance suits lose elasticity and water-repellent properties after approximately 30–40 uses, especially with frequent chlorine exposure. If the suit feels loose, rides up, or no longer compresses the core, it’s time for a replacement—even if it appears intact.
